Wikipedia Waterslide

When you're looking up something on Wikipedia, but while reading about it, you encounter several other concepts you are not familiar with. Naive internet users will proceed to also look up those concepts on Wikipedia (said concepts are usually written as links when mentioned in the text, and therefore intrigue readers enough to click on them). They, in turn, lead to other Wikipedia pages, and before you know it, you've gone from reading about string theory, to studying dinosaur erotica in incognito mode.
Careful when reading about stuff in Wikipedia, kids, or else you may end up falling down a Wikipedia Waterslide.

wikipediatrician

A wikipediatrician is someone who thinks the decisions they make are the best for their child, without doing any substantial research on the given issue.

It combines the words Wikipedia and pediatrician, the pediatrician part mockingly implies an expertise in children.

The wikipedia part implies the scarce amount of actual research they did on the subjects they claim to know a lot about, also implying the reliability of the sources used (if any are used).
Karen did not vaccinate her children because she was convinced vaccines caused autism, she is such a wikipediatrician
